Skinnerian

English dictionary entry

Meanings

noun
  1. A person who endorses the behavioristic tradition of B. F. Skinner, that is, psychology should study the conditions under which behavior occurs, and that behavior is observable and measurable, as are the environmental conditions that control it.
adj
  1. Of or pertaining to the methods and theories of B. F. Skinner
